6.9.2 Buy Men's X Large Stripe Single Oversized Tops Online | Seasons UK

Products Found

 (1)
Clear All Filters
Black Rugby Polo Shirt (H16408) | £225

NN.07

Black Rugby Polo Shirt

£225

£225